Tek 2 is about the same performance as your PPP (around 16.5 psi). Obviously, there's more boost available, so you'd see more benefit going for a Tek 3 customer remap. You could run 17.5 or 18psi quite comfortably and safely.

If you go that route, sell your PPP and take a AE802 as part-ex and remap that.
